Roku Reports First Quarterly Operating Profit Since 2021 in Strong Q3 2025 Earnings, Raises Full-Year Outlook

ROKU
November 02, 2025

Roku Inc. released its third-quarter 2025 financial results, reporting total net revenue of $1.21 billion, a 14% increase year-over-year, which met Wall Street expectations. The company achieved its first quarterly operating profit since 2021, with net income of $24.8 million, or $0.16 per share, significantly exceeding analysts' consensus estimates.

Platform revenue continued its strong growth trajectory, increasing 17% year-over-year. This growth was driven by continued expansion in its advertising business and growing recommendation functions. The company's focus on platform monetization and operational discipline contributed to the improved profitability.

Roku boosted its full-year 2025 guidance, projecting Platform revenue of $3.95 billion and Adjusted EBITDA of $350 million. For the fourth quarter of 2025, Roku expects revenue to be around $1.35 billion, which is 2% above analysts' estimates, signaling continued positive momentum.
